Understanding Reverse Osmosis Antiscalant Chemistry
Reverse membrane plants depend on scale inhibitors to prevent calcium carbonate formation on the filtration surfaces. These chemicals typically work by modifying the growth of insoluble salts, such as calcium and magnesium. Several types are utilized, including phosphonates, polyacrylates, and organophosphonates, each exhibiting a distinct process of action. Understanding the particular antiscalant's performance under system situations, including pH, temperature, and fluid more info composition, is vital for maintaining membrane efficiency and decreasing operational costs.

Picking the Ideal RO Scale Inhibitor for The Needs
Choosing the most suitable RO chemical can be a tricky process. Several factors determine the optimal selection. These involve your water's specific chemistry – especially its hardness and acidity . Different antiscalant formulations work differently and are designed to prevent specific scale-forming minerals , such as calcium carbonate , calcium sulfate scale, and silicates. Assess undertaking a comprehensive assessment and working with a qualified water purification professional to guarantee you select the appropriate solution for sustained RO system performance .
